This manual covers the Lancia Y, First Generation (Type 840), produced from 1997 to 2000. The Lancia Y is a distinctive 5-door hatchback known for its Italian design and fashion-conscious appeal, targeting a stylish demographic. It typically features gasoline engines ranging from 1.1L to 1.4L, often equipped with fuel injection and a pressurized liquid cooling system. Safety features include front airbags, pre-tensioned seatbelts, and available ABS. This comprehensive service and repair manual covers a range of diesel vehicles from Citroën, Peugeot, Fiat, and Lancia manufactured between 1994 and 2001. It focuses on the popular PSA and FCA diesel engine families prevalent during this era, including the XUD, HDi, JTD, and Sofim series, with displacements typically ranging from 1.4L to 2.1L. These engines were known for their reliability and efficiency, powering a variety of models such as the Peugeot 306 and 406, Citroën Xsara and Berlingo, and Fiat Punto and Bravo. The manual provides in-depth technical information, reflecting a period of significant diesel technology evolution from mechanical injection to early common rail systems.

The Fiat and Lancia Twin Cam engines are celebrated for their robust design, significant performance potential, and rich motorsport heritage. These engines, spanning various generations and configurations such as the Lampredi Twin Cam and Twin Cam 16V, powered a wide array of iconic Fiat and Lancia vehicles, including the Fiat 128, Uno, Coupé, and Lancia Delta. Known for their Dual Overhead Camshaft (DOHC) design, these powerplants offer excellent breathing capabilities and a responsive feel, making them a favorite among enthusiasts and tuners for their considerable modification potential.
